Subject: DR drill next Thursday — tax-rate cache

Hi all,

Quick heads-up for whoever inherits this: we're running the quarterly disaster-recovery drill on the Ledgerpine tax-rate lookup cache next Thursday. We'll kill the primary node in the Ashfield region and confirm the warm replica takes over within 90 seconds. If failover stalls, don't panic — just restore from the sealed snapshot like last time. The restore tool will ask you to authenticate before it touches anything, and it expects the recovery passphrase shown directly below.

recovery phrase for yagap-yadug: praath-oliwyn

**Eng sync — stale-cache postmortem (Glimmerpane)**

Quick recap: the widget cache wasn't invalidating on schema bumps, so users saw week-old charts. Fix shipped Tuesday; we added a version stamp to cache keys plus an alert on hit-rate anomalies. Action items are in the tracker. Follow-up questions go to the owner noted below.

named custodian: Zorael Sordor

## Step 6: Reconfigure the reconciliation job

The Stockwell inventory reconciliation job must be re-registered on the new Harbrook scheduler before its first nightly run. Please verify that the warehouse snapshot feed is reachable first, since the job fails silently otherwise. Once confirmed, register the job using the configuration values listed below.

config for bahop-baduf:
[kasion]
team = lamath
access_code = ac_d807e5
host = kasion.paliqcloud.corp
port = 4000
owner = julix.tamvan
peer = frair.qorvelsoft.local

Ticket: Catalogue import dying on auth

Future maintainers, hello — the nightly Wrenfold catalogue import has been silently failing since the ingest credential expired last week. Symptom: zero new records, no alert (alerting fix tracked separately). I minted a fresh credential scoped to catalogue-read and re-ran the backlog successfully. For reference, the new ingest key follows.

app token of hawif-kafof = kto15_B3AN0KfpZRy4TLc